Output 70b643eb74e86bc56fa39b7ef678b9eb2cdbfde0d3e42cfd3bca6b4e91ce5da2:0

value
26919514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 536c252a7349dd566ecc9d2e29ce3a862d294155 OP_EQUAL
address
39J7ZXNVDNciReQwtJUmhLarvM5SSvyjjM
transaction
70b643eb74e86bc56fa39b7ef678b9eb2cdbfde0d3e42cfd3bca6b4e91ce5da2
spent
true